Sonographer Work Description<\/strong><\/h3>\n

\"LexingtonThere are multiple acceptable titles for ultrasound techs (technicians). They are also referred to as sonogram techs, diagnostic medical sonographers (or just sonographers) and ultrasound technologists. No matter what their title is, they all have the same primary job description, which is to implement diagnostic ultrasound techniques on patients. While many work as generalists there are specializations within the profession, for example in cardiology and pediatrics.
